p.1 #1 · Chinese Quadra style pack/strobe


Wow, the Chinese have been listening!

Here is a neat looking 320w/s pack system, that is fairly small, portable, and even "looks" rain resistant. Cheap too, considering the kit includes a cheerful radio trigger, a charger, and some mouting accessories.

I don't know if the front reflector is removable.

To top it all off, this unit has "Professional Flash" written on it!

p.1 #16 · Chinese Quadra style pack/strobe


http://www.goldenshell.com.cn/doce/productsHow1.asp?productCode=102

there's actually 400w, 600w and 1200w from this brand, kinda a big brand in china
invented very long time ago too, WAY before quadra came out

what i remember was like 2800RMB for the 600w pack with a head, come with a case too
basically they have all kinds of lighting modifiers, even stuff u can find on profoto/elinchrom/broncolor etc...

elinchrom rip ppl too much with their quadra, but they got lots of distributors and reliable

down side for these cheap strobe, they only have warranty in china haha
and not totally reliable
dats why they aren't sold world wide... yet
